CVE-2019-15610 is a medium-severity vulnerability rated 4.3/10 on the CVSS scale. Improper authorization in the Circles app 0.17.7 causes retaining access when an email address was removed from a circle.. EPSS estimates a 0.83% chance of exploitation in the next 30 days.
Description
Improper authorization in the Circles app 0.17.7 causes retaining access when an email address was removed from a circle.

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
| Nextcloud | Circles | < 0.16.11 |
| Nextcloud | Circles | >= 0.16.12, < 0.17.8 |
